HIV-subtype A is associated with poorer neuropsychological performance compared to subtype D in ART-naïve Ugandan children

BACKGROUND: HIV-subtype D is associated with more rapid disease progression and higher rates of dementia in Ugandan adults compared to HIV-subtype A.
